前端和测试如何手拉手做好朋友?

前端和测试如何手拉手做好朋友?

85分钟 ·
播放数261
·
评论数3

前端研发同学如果想提升代码质量,有哪些可行的建议指导?测试如何进阶,什么是好的测试,一个项目如何交付是理想的? – 程序员与 TDD,TDD对前端意味着什么,对vue/react 项目意味着什么?

时间轴:

00:00:45 opning
00:04:35 主播们经历的大项目,什么是大项目
00:05:50 主播之前的项目开发入场、出场经历
00:09:30 从可读性到测试岗位关注的自动化测试、覆盖率、活文档
00:14:30 主播们如何实践 Code Review
00:17:25 光毅经历的 Code Review,每日 Review,需要平衡成本
00:20:10 刘冉谈 Review 目的、两种方式:提PR 和 每日 Review
00:24:00 辛宝、小白菜经历的 Code Review
00:27:40 前端有在做测试吗,比如单元测试?答案没有
00:28:50 嘉宾落地测试的经验、测试岗位如何测试
00:34:35 前端熟悉的测试工具 jest/vitest/cypress 和单元测试、组件测试
00:45:30 技术没有银弹。前端如何提升代码质量,对年轻程序员的建议
00:49:03 约翰卡马克(John D. Carmack II)是电脑游戏界的传奇人物
00:50:00 代码框架、标准、管理流程等都可以提升代码质量
00:53:05 你遇到的测试什么样?优秀的测试什么样?
01:02:34 shoulder check 和 desk check
01:03:40 api 与 api 的契约、落库检查、安全测试、ACL 、snapshot test、 pipeline as code hoverFly bug管理,多种方式让项目风险降到最低
01:07:30 专门讲 kickoff和具体落地、desk check作用、bug bash、bug Retrospective
01:21:05 整场讨论我们聊了什么,以及为未来串台挖坑

参与录制的播客

  • Web Worker —— 几个前端程序员闲聊的音频播客节目
  • 质量三人行 —— 质量三人行是一款来自Thoughtworks(思特沃克)的播客节目,我们关注软件行业测试领域的现状和未来,质量和测试人员的职业发展

主播介绍

  • 辛宝 Otto :《Web Worker》主播。
  • 刘威 Franky :《Web Worker》主播。
  • 小白菜 Cabbage :《Web Worker》主播。
  • 光毅:《质量三人行》主播。知乎 李熠,公众号 “技术圆桌”,个人网站 www.v2think.com
  • 刘冉:《质量三人行》主播。公众号”刘冉的思辨悟“,个人网站 liuranthinking.com

制作团队

后期 / 辛宝 Otto
联合制作 / 技术播客月
合辑分发 / 声湃

关于技术播客月

发起本次活动的想法,源于《开源面对面》嘉宾微信群里关于国内技术类播客节目现状的讨论,虽然听播客也是一种非常好的获取知识、观点的形式,但大家普遍感觉技术类播客在国内依然比较小众,甚至很多技术圈的人可能还没有听说过播客。一番头脑风暴后,大家认为可以通过一次“技术播客月”的直播活动来做一次普及推广,给潜在的播客听众一次可以快速了解有哪些技术类中文播客的机会,而播客主也可以借此向更多人介绍他们台前幕后的故事,播客主与听众之间也可以非常好地进行一次互动。

本次活动最大的特色是——“共建”!活动的发起者与积极参与者普遍对开源有着强烈的认同感,因此,早期讨论、历次会议讨论、合作分工等的过程信息尽可能是平等、公开、透明的,有兴趣的话可以在文末查看到细节。除过程外,活动宣传上,也没有传统活动中会有的诸如:主办方、指导单位、出品人、各种级别的合作伙伴等;对这次活动而言,每一位个人、组织(社区、公司等)都是共建者,即便只在会议讨论上做过简短发言,你也可以在本文中找到他的名字。而那些提供了媒体宣传、直播推流、海报设计、周边礼品等组织,我们也在文末详细地给出了清单。让我们以开源共建的名义,一起为这些个人、组织点赞!

点击此处查阅本次活动的共建过程,及录屏

活动时间

2022年7月4日 – 7月15日

合作伙伴

思否、津津乐道播客网络、CSDN、OSChina、活动行、小宇宙、PROPELLER、OpenTEKr

合作社区

FreeCodeCamp、KUBESPHERE、极狐GitLab、JuiceFS、开源社、OpenMLDB、NebulaGraph、StreamNative、Apache Local Community、OpenTEKr、少数派、声网RTC开发者社区、禅道、力扣

参与本次活动的播客

ALC BeijingCHAOSScast ChinaEcho.jsEmacs TalkGo 夜聊Nebula Graph 星球OnBoard!Web Worker大话开源编码人声科技零食科技乱炖开源面对面后互联网时代的乱弹质量三人行陪你看开源枫言枫语一派·Podcast

展开Show Notes
青衣楚辞
青衣楚辞
2022.12.09
不是吧,前端嘉宾对测试点点点这么鄙夷,那为啥自己的功能点点点都能提bug,代码质量也太差了吧?
青衣楚辞:真诚建议少请这种技术、情商双缺的嘉宾